/ / Hvorfor du ikke bare kan kopiere et programs mappe til et nytt Windows-system (og når du kan)

Hvorfor du ikke bare kan kopiere et programs mappe til et nytt Windows-system (og når du kan)

microsoft-office-program kopiert til ny-system

Når du flytter til et nytt Windows-system, enten etterå få en ny datamaskin eller installere Windows på nytt, kan du bli fristet til å kopiere et programmappe til det nye systemet akkurat som du ville kopiere filene dine. Men dette fungerer normalt ikke.

Noen programmer - spesielt spill - lar deg kopiere mappene deres over og kjøre programmet. Andre programmer som er spesielt designet for å være "bærbare apper", vil også kunne gjøre dette.

Hvorfor krever programmer installasjon?

Når du installerer et program på Windows, vises detå bare installere i en bestemt mappe, vanligvis under Program Files. For eksempel installerer Apples iTunes-programvare til C: Program Files (x86)> iTunes som standard.

I en enklere verden kan du kopiere iTunesmappen til en ny datamaskin og kjør iTunes fra mappen uten noe ekstra arbeid. Imidlertid er det ikke så enkelt. Programmer sprer faktisk dataene sine overalt:

  • Registerinnstillinger: Mange programmer lagrer innstillinger i Windowsregistret. Disse innstillingene kan være spredt over hele Windows-registeret - for eksempel kan det være flere registernøkler for programinnstillinger, andre registernøkler for kontekstmenyalternativer og nøkler som gjør programmet til standardprogrammet for visse filer. Hvis noen av disse registernøklene ikke er til stede, kan programmet vise feil når du prøver å kjøre dem.
  • Andre programmapper: Enkelte programmer installerer også annen programvaresom de krever. For eksempel installerer iTunes blant annet Apple Application Support-applikasjonen. Hvis Apple Application Support ikke finnes på datamaskinen din, kjører ikke iTunes. Apple Application-støtte installeres i sin egen mappe og har egne registerinnstillinger, som alle andre programmer.
  • Windows-systemfiler: Noen programmer dumper DLL-filer og andre filer i Windows-systemkatalogen og kjøres ikke hvis disse filene ikke er til stede.
  • Systemtjenester: Mange programmer installerer Windows-tjenester somde krever. For eksempel installerer Adobe Flash Player en oppdateringstjeneste for Adobe Flash Player. Selv om du kunne kopiere Adobe Flash-plugin-filene til et nytt system, ville du ikke ha oppdateringstjenesten, og du må oppdatere Adobe Flash manuelt. Å installere Adobe Flash med installasjonsprogrammet vil sikre at oppdateringstjenesten er til stede. Noen programmer kjører kanskje ikke engang uten disse tjenestene som er tilgjengelige.
  • Låsing av maskinvare: Noen få programmer kan bruke DRM som knytter programmet til maskinvaren til en bestemt datamaskin. De kan nekte å kjøre når du kopierer filene deres til en ny datamaskin.
  • Brukerdata-mapper: De fleste moderne programmer lagrer ikke innstillingenetil programmappen deres. Uansett hva de ikke lagrer i registeret, lagres det sannsynligvis i hver enkelt brukers mappe for applikasjonsdata. Selv om du kunne kopiere programmets filer, må disse innstillingene kopieres, eller du vil miste programmens innstillinger og data.

Teoretisk sett ville det være mulig å lokaliserealt - registerinnstillinger, programfiler, systemfiler, brukerdatamapper - og kopier dem til den nye datamaskinen, installer eventuelle systemtjenester på nytt og plasserer alt på nøyaktig samme sted. Imidlertid vil dette være ekstremt kjedelig og vil ofte kreve bruk av et slags program som overvåker endringene et installasjonsprogram gjør. I praksis er det ganske enkelt å installere programmet mye raskere og enklere. Installasjonsprogrammet vil sette opp alt programmet trenger på systemet ditt.

itunes-eple-programstøtte-feil

Når du kan kopiere programmer over

Noen programmer er designet for å være bærbare, ikkeskriver til registeret, lagrer dataene i sin egen mappe og kjører fra en .exe-fil uten installasjon. Disse programmene er unntaket snarere enn regelen, men de finnes.

I SLEKT: 5 tips og triks for å få mest mulig ut av damp

  • spill: Mange PC-spill er veldig store og vil krevegigabyte og gigabyte for nedlasting på en ny datamaskin. For å spare båndbredde og få fart på ting, har noen spillutviklere gjort spillmappene sine bærbare. For eksempel lar Valves Steam-tjeneste deg kopiere Steam-programmappen til en ny datamaskin, og dobbeltklikker deretter Steam.exe-filen inne for å komme i gang uten å installere den på nytt. Blizzards spill - Starcraft II, Diablo III, World of Warcraft - fungerer alle på samme måte, slik at du kan kopiere spillets mappe og dobbeltklikke på .exe for å kjøre det på en ny datamaskin. Andre spill fungerer kanskje ikke på samme måte - det er opp til utvikleren.

I SLEKT: De beste gratis bærbare appene for Flash Drive Toolkit

  • Bærbare applikasjoner: Noen applikasjoner er spesialpakket sombærbare applikasjoner, slik at du kan ta dem med deg overalt på en USB-pinne eller i Dropbox-mappen. Bare dobbeltklikk på programmets .exe-fil, så løper den på en datamaskin, lagrer dataene i sin egen private mappe og trenger ikke installasjon. Hvis du hele tiden beveger deg mellom datamaskiner eller installerer Windows på nytt, kan det være lurt å se på å bruke bærbare applikasjoner for å gjøre livet ditt enklere.

Slik installerer du skrivebordsprogrammer raskt

I SLEKT: 4 måter å raskt installere skrivebordsprogrammene etter å ha fått en ny datamaskin eller installert Windows på nytt

Du må installere det meste av skrivebordet ditt på nyttprogrammer i stedet for bare å kopiere filene sine når du får en ny datamaskin, installerer Windows på nytt, eller til og med bare bruker Oppdater PC-funksjonen i Windows 8, som utsletter de installerte skrivebordsprogrammene.

Heldigvis er det flere måter å rasktinstaller favoritt desktop applikasjoner. Disse programmene hjelper med å øke installasjonsprosessen, og sparer deg for problemer med å laste ned filer fra mange forskjellige nettsteder og klikke gjennom installasjonsveiviser.

ninite


Windows Store hadde en sjanse til å gjøre det enkelt å installere desktop-apper på Windows 8, men Microsoft lar bare moderne apper lastes ned og oppdateres gjennom Windows Store.

Hvis skrivebordet går bort og alle begynner å bruke moderne apper, vil dette ikke være noe problem fordi moderne apper automatisk synkroniseres mellom Windows-PCer fra og med Windows 8.1.